New Zealand opens EOI phase for 15 online casino licences with strict capital and probity criteria
New Zealand has opened expressions of interest for 15 online casino licences, requiring NZ$7.5m in capital and a NZ$19,000 fee by 14 August 2026, with a three-stage process leading to licence issuance in early 2027. The regime prioritises probity, harm minimisation, and a tight cap on operators, including a reinterpretation allowing TAB NZ to apply.

New Zealand kicks off licensing race with EOI call for 15 online casino permits
New Zealand has opened expressions of interest for 15 online casino licences under the Online Casino Gambling Act 2026, with a NZ$19,000 application fee and a NZ$7.5m capital requirement. The process includes an auction in September, with full licensing from October and enforcement against unlicensed operators starting December 2026.
